I purchased a Pontiac 400 (WZ) engine from AutoBohn Engines of Lowell, Michigan. When the engine arrived (I live in New York) I installed it in My 67 Firebird and had the car towed to a local shop to have them prime And start the engine for the first time. Before starting the engine the shop while pressurizing the cylinders discovered that coolant was bubbling out of the radiator (the heads were leaking). That's when the repair bills started adding up. The heads had to be removed! During the process of removing the heads the mechanic at the shop called me to say that he noticed I had shimmed the pulleys because they were not lining up. He was curious so he removed the fuel pump and looked inside the timing chain cover (flashlight) And discovered that the timing chain was incorrectly installed and had one row completely off the timing gear. Now of course it was necessary To remove the Timing case cover. During this time I spoke with Autobohn Engines and was told to callback when the repairs were completed to discuss compensation. Unfortunately after repeated calls over several weeks the only thing I can reach at AutoBohn Engines is the answering machine and all my messages have gone Unanswered.
